3.5.5 Reactions with Epoxides

Epoxide reacts with organocopper reagents at the least substituted carbon atom to provide the corresponding alcohol (Scheme 9).

Higher Order Cuprates

The reaction of organolithium reagent with cuprous cyanide yields higher order cuprate (Scheme 10). Higher order cuprate is more reactive compared to Gilman reagent towards alkyl halides. For example, ( S )-2-bromooctane reacts with EtMeCu(CN)Li at 0°C to give (R )-3-methylnonane in 72% yield (Scheme 11).
